The global monochloroacetic acid market is expected to witness significant growth during the period of 2023-2028. Monochloroacetic acid (MCAA) is a colorless, crystalline, and water-soluble compound that finds extensive application across various industries such as pharmaceuticals, agrochemicals, personal care, textiles, and chemicals. Its versatile properties make it a preferred choice for numerous end-use applications, thereby driving its market growth.
According to Stratview Research, The monochloroacetic acid market was valued at $887.09 million in 2022 and is projected to reach $1138.03 million by 2028, growing at a CAGR of 4.13% from 2023 to 2028.
One of the key factors contributing to the growth of the monochloroacetic acid market is the increasing demand from the pharmaceutical industry. Monochloroacetic acid is widely used as a raw material in the synthesis of various drugs and pharmaceutical intermediates. The rising prevalence of chronic diseases and the growing global population have fueled the demand for pharmaceutical products, thereby boosting the market growth of monochloroacetic acid.
Moreover, the agrochemical industry is another major consumer of monochloroacetic acid. MCAA is utilized in the production of herbicides, plant growth regulators, and insecticides. With the expanding global population and the need for higher agricultural productivity, the demand for agrochemicals has witnessed a significant surge. This has subsequently driven the market growth of monochloroacetic acid.
In addition, the personal care industry has also witnessed a surge in the utilization of monochloroacetic acid. It is used in the production of various personal care products such as surfactants, emollients, and thickening agents. The increasing consumer awareness regarding personal hygiene and grooming, coupled with the growing disposable income, has led to a rise in the demand for personal care products. This, in turn, has positively impacted the market growth of monochloroacetic acid.
Furthermore, the textile industry is another prominent consumer of monochloroacetic acid. It is used in the manufacturing of dyes and pigments for textile applications. The growth of the textile industry, particularly in emerging economies, has bolstered the demand for dyes and pigments, consequently driving the market growth of monochloroacetic acid.
